Most, if not all, manufacturers use their own mounting system. The mindset is "Why give money/business to a competitor?". I do know you can Form 1 a can using the Griffin adapter.
As far as how quiet there are a lot of factors involved. Barrel length, suppressor length, suppressor internal configuration, caliber of can versus caliber of rifle and velocity of the bullet just to name a few.

If you are looking for a good muzzle device and QD system look at Dead Air I think their muzzle devices and QD system is hands down the best on the market. They also offer attachments now that allow you to use their muzzle devices with other companies cans should you choose to buy from certain others also.

If it's this one, there is nothing special about it for attaching suppressors. Griffin uses an a2 adapter that interfaces with it. I imagine other suppressors companies a2 mounts could attach if the clearance is correct.
